Additive Manufacturing Keynote Session

Date:
Monday, February 24, 2020
Time:
2:30 p.m. to 5:00 p.m.
Location:
San Diego Convention Center, Room 6A
Sponsored by:
TMS Additive Manufacturing Committee
Organizer:
Ryan Dehoff, Oak Ridge National Laboratory

Eight additive manufacturing-related symposia are planned at the TMS 2020 Annual Meeting & Exhibition. This session of invited presenters ties together these symposia with four perspectives on additive technologies.

Featured Speakers

Tadashi Furuhara, Tohoku University, Japan
Presentation Title: "Roles of Thermal Cycles in the Microstructure and Property Controls in Low-Alloy High Strength Steels"

Simon P. Ringer, The University of Sydney, Australia
Presentation Title: "Microstructural Control for Additive Manufacturing—An Advanced Microscopy Approach"

Anthony Rollett, Carnegie Mellon University, USA
Presentation Title: "Texture and Anisotropy in Metals Additive Manufacturing"

Douglas Hofmann, NASA Jet Propulsion Laboratory/California Institute of Technology, USA
Presentation Title: TMS Young Innovator in the Materials Science of Additive Manufacturing Award: "Innovation in Additive Manufacturing: A Perspective on an Early Career in Metal Alloy Development"
